Exclamation Raid 5 Slow Boot w/ Errors -> Bad Drive?

I get a bunch of errors at startup. I unmounted the raid and did a fsck.jfs and it came back clean. Im wondering, however, whats causing these errors to remain on boot? I have 5 400G hard drives that are used for my mythtv setup I have. They are dedicated to holding media content only. I see when I run a SMART read that it says its 'FAILING_NOW' on Temperature_Celsius. Are my drives running to hot?
